Dhanbad,  April 2:  A six-member team of Jharkhand today left for Hyderabad, Telangana, to participate in the UTT 30th Master National Table Tennis Championship scheduled at Saroor Nagar Indoor Stadium from April 3 to 6.

The chairman of  Jharkhand State Master Table Tennis Committee (JSMTTC) Saket Kumar Sinha, said that the selected players are former Jharkhand and united Bihar champions Samar Jeet Singh, Dinesh Rakshit ( both Ranchi), Ajay Mahajan, Saket Sinha  (both Dhanbad), Colonel  BN Sharma and Shiv Kant Srivastava ( both Jamshedpur).

Selected players will join the team in Hyderabad as Ranchi and Jamshedpur players today left for the venue from Birsa Munda Airport Ranchi. In contrast, Dhanbad players have gone via Durgapur airport.

“Since  players have prepared well, this time we hope for better results  in the national Master Championship”, said chairman Saket Kumar Sinha.
